Body
Origins and Family
Giovanni Berlinguer was born in Sassari[2]. He was born on +1924-07-09T00:00:00Z[3]. His father was Mario Berlinguer[10]. Italian was his native language[14].
Education
Giovanni Berlinguer was educated at Sapienza University of Rome[22].
Career and Affiliations
Recorded occupations include physician[6], university teacher[7], and politician[8]. Giovanni Berlinguer was employed by Sapienza University of Rome[21]. Positions held include member of the Chamber of Deputies of the Italian Republic[15], a position[28], in Italy[29], founded in 1948[30]; member of the Senate of the Italian Republic[18], a position[31], in Italy[32], founded in 1948[33]; and Member of the European Parliament[20], a member of parliament[34], founded in 1979[35].
Recognition
Giovanni Berlinguer received the Knight Grand Cross of the Order of Merit of the Italian Republic[23].
Personal Life
Among Giovanni Berlinguer's spouses was Giuliana Berlinguer[11]. He was affiliated with the Democrats of the Left[36].
Death and Burial
Giovanni Berlinguer died on +2015-04-06T00:00:00Z[5]. He passed away in Rome[4].
